| Material | Cordura ballistic 840D Nylon |
| Dimensions | 17.32” x 12.20” x 6.5” (44cm x 31cm x 16.5cm) |
| Volume | 20L (main compartment: 15L, front pocket: 5L) |
| Weight | 2.18 lb (approximately 1kg) |
| Laptop Compartment | Fits laptops up to 15.6 inches with waterproof YKK zipper |
| Features | Water-resistant, padded computer protection compartment, breathable mesh fabric, durable YKK zippers and buckles |

How Do Durability and Material Impact the Functionality of Minimalist Laptop Backpacks?
Durability and material significantly affect the functionality of minimalist laptop backpacks by determining their strength, protection features, and overall usability.
Durability: The durability of a backpack impacts its longevity and ability to withstand daily wear and tear. Higher durability means the bag can handle more extensive use without damage. Materials like high-denier nylon or polyester often provide better abrasion resistance than lower-quality fabrics. A study by Cordura in 2021 suggests that bags made from durable materials can last three times longer in active use.
Material: The choice of material influences protection and weight. Lightweight materials contribute to easier portability. However, they may compromise durability compared to heavier fabrics. For instance, ballistic nylon offers robust protection but adds weight, while ripstop nylon is lighter yet less protective. According to a report from Consumer Reports in 2022, backpacks with water-resistant materials protect devices from moisture better than conventional fabrics.
Padding and structure: The type of material used for padding inside the backpack affects comfort and device safety. Memory foam or EVA (ethylene-vinyl acetate) foam provides effective cushioning for laptops. These materials help absorb shocks during movement, reducing the risk of damage to electronics.
Design: The construction and design of the backpack, influenced by materials, play a significant role in usability. Zippers, seams, and straps must be made from strong materials to prevent breakage. YKK zippers, known for reliability, are often preferred in quality backpacks.
Weight distribution: Utilizing lightweight materials impacts the backpack’s ability to distribute weight effectively. This feature is crucial for comfort, especially during long periods of wear. Balanced weight distribution reduces strain on the back and shoulders, thus enhancing user experience.
Weather resistance: The material’s ability to repel water or resist moisture influences functionality in different weather conditions. Backpacks with treated synthetic fibers or added waterproof coatings can prevent water damage to electronics, as indicated by a study from the Journal of Fashion Technology & Textile Engineering (2020).
Breathability: Breathable materials allow for better airflow, especially in regions of the backpack that contact the user’s back. Good ventilation minimizes perspiration, improving comfort during extended use. Fabrics such as mesh or padded materials enhance this airflow.
These aspects illustrate how durability and material selection are critical for the effectiveness and practicality of minimalist laptop backpacks. The right choices can lead to better protection, comfort, and overall user satisfaction.

In What Ways Do Minimalist Laptop Backpacks Differ from Traditional Laptop Bags?
Minimalist laptop backpacks differ from traditional laptop bags in several key aspects. First, minimalist backpacks prioritize simplicity. They feature a streamlined design without excessive compartments or bulky structures. Second, weight plays a significant role. Minimalist backpacks are typically lighter, making them easier to carry over long distances. Third, material choice complements the design philosophy. Many minimalist options use durable, lightweight fabrics, while traditional bags may include heavier, more padded materials. Fourth, storage capacity varies. Minimalist backpacks focus on essential items, reducing overall storage space compared to traditional bags that often provide numerous pockets. Fifth, aesthetic appeal contrasts. Minimalist backpacks favor clean lines and a modern look, while traditional bags might exhibit more complex designs and branding elements. Overall, these differences cater to the needs of individuals seeking functionality and style in a compact form.
